Brunei Darussalam defeated Macau 3-0 in the first leg of their AFC Asian Cup Saudi Arabia 2027™ playoff tie at the Hassanal Bolkiah National Stadium on Thursday.

The win ensures Brunei head into the return leg at the Macau Olympic Stadium on Tuesday well placed to advance to the final round of the qualifiers.

Hakeme Yazid Said’s 32-minute strike separated the sides going into the break before Brunei extended their lead with goals from Nazry Azaman (56th) and Abdul Hariz (61st).

The winners of the two-leg tie will advance to the third round of the AFC Asian Cup Saudi Arabia 2027 qualifiers, joining 23 other teams.

At stake in the third round will be six spots in the AFC Asian Cup Saudi Arabia 2027™, with the 18 other berths already filled by the sides competing in the AFC Asian Qualifiers™ – Road to 26.

The draw for the third round of the AFC Asian Cup Saudi Arabia 2027 will be conducted in December with the matches to commence in March with only the six group winners to advance to the Finals.
